In collaboration with clinical researchers, biostatisticians at the Yale Center for Analytical Sciences (YCAS) design research studies and use statistical methods to address critical problems in medicine and public health. The YCAS Young Scholars intensive summer program provides promising high school students entering 11th and 12th grade, who excel in math, with the opportunity to learn about the work of biostatisticians. During this two-week program, students will be introduced to basic statistical methods and study designs used in medical research. We also provide instruction in “R,” a computer programming language used for statistical analyses. Students work in teams and use real health science data to address study questions and develop a final presentation.
